Description

Gleez Cms Server Side Request Forgery (SSRF) vulnerability

Server Side Request Forgery (SSRF) vulnerability in Gleez Cms 1.2.0, allows remote attackers to execute arbitrary code and obtain sensitive information via modules/gleez/classes/request.php.

How this vulnerability can be exploited

This issue can be reached over the network, attack complexity is high, an attacker needs no privileges on the target. No user interaction is required. The scope is changed, meaning a successful attack can affect components beyond the vulnerable one. Rated impact: confidentiality high, integrity high, availability high.

Weakness class

CVE-2021-27312 is classified as CWE-918: Server-Side Request Forgery (SSRF). The server fetches a URL supplied by the caller, which can be pointed at internal systems it alone can reach.
